WebMar 12, 2012 · There's a really neat trick you can use to force hardware acceleration! The WebKit CSS /* warp speed ahead */ .animClass { -webkit-transform: translate3d(0, 0, 0); /* more specific animation properties here */ } The use of translate3d pushes CSS animations into hardware acceleration. WebApr 18, 2024 · To enable hardware acceleration in Firefox on Linux, we must enter in the advance configuration menu of the browser. In the Firefox address bar, type this: about:config. Looking for layers.acceleration.force-enabled and double click on it to turn the value from ‘false’ to ‘true’. Finally, restart the browser and enjoy its new speed. read richelle mead online free

WebMar 6, 2024 · In Firefox 54 and below: Click the menu button and select Options (Windows) or Preferences (Mac, Linux). Select the Advanced panel and the General tab. Uncheck Use hardware acceleration when available. Close Firefox completely and then restart Firefox to see if the problem persists. In Firefox 55 and above: WebClick the Finder icon in the dock.
